Schizosaccharomyces pombe Protection of Telomeres 1 Utilizes Alternate Binding Modes to Accommodate Different Telomeric Sequences

The ends of eukaryotic chromosomes consist of long tracts of repetitive GT-rich DNA with variable sequence homogeneity between and within organisms. Telomeres terminate in a conserved 3'-ssDNA overhang that, regardless of sequence variability, is specifically and tightly bound by proteins of th...
